Your New Role We are looking for a technically capable and experienced Gas Responsible Person (GRP) to provide specialist gas safety leadership across a portfolio of sites in North Yorkshire.
The successful candidate will play a key role in ensuring gas systems, networks and associated infrastructure are managed safely, efficiently and in full compliance with current legislation and industry standards.
Your duties will include
- Acting as the designated point of contact for gas-related technical matters.
- Ensuring compliance with Gas Safety Management Plans (GSMP) and statutory regulations.
- Providing technical support and guidance to maintenance teams and stakeholders.
- Reviewing and approving risk assessments, method statements and permits to work.
- Supporting safe systems of work and ensuring gas-related activities are carried out safely.
- Monitoring gas compliance performance and addressing any issues identified.
- Assessing competence and supporting the development of gas-skilled personnel.
- Collaborating with operational teams, contractors and stakeholders to maintain safe service delivery.
- Supporting gas-related projects and providing specialist technical advice.
- Conducting site inspections and compliance audits across multiple locations.
- Contributing to risk management processes and safety improvement initiatives.
- Providing support during emergency situations when required.

What You'll Need to Succeed
You will be required to have
- Relevant gas qualifications and industry experience.
- Strong knowledge of gas safety management and compliance processes.
- Experience working with commercial and domestic gas systems.
- Understanding of LPG installations and gas distribution networks.
- Experience producing and reviewing risk assessments and safe systems of work.
- Ability to assess competence and provide technical guidance.
- Strong communication and stakeholder management skills.
- Full UK driving licence.
- Ability to travel across multiple sites.
- Eligibility to obtain and maintain Security Clearance (SC).
Desirable experience includes
- Gas Safety Management Plans (GSMP).
- Safe Control of Operations (SCO).
- SHEA Gas.
- Escape, Locate and Repair (ELR) activities.
- MOD or other highly regulated environments.
- Knowledge of CDM Regulations.
